Tips for Success in Competitive Secondary School Basketball

These guidelines provide a framework for achieving positive outcomes in interscholastic competition.

Tip 1: Consistent Practice: Regular engagement in drills and scrimmages builds essential skills and improves team cohesion. Dedicated practice outside of scheduled team activities strengthens individual performance.

Tip 2: Physical Conditioning: Maintaining peak physical fitness through proper nutrition, strength training, and cardiovascular exercise enhances endurance and minimizes the risk of injury.

Tip 3: Game Strategy: Understanding offensive and defensive plays and adapting to opponents’ tactics is crucial for success on the court. Film study and strategic discussions with coaches contribute significantly to strategic awareness.

Tip 4: Teamwork: Effective communication and collaboration among players create scoring opportunities and strengthen defensive performance. Supporting teammates and sharing responsibility contribute to a positive team environment.

Tip 5: Mental Toughness: Maintaining focus and composure under pressure is essential for consistent performance. Developing mental resilience helps athletes overcome challenges and perform at their best during crucial moments.

Tip 6: Academic Excellence: Maintaining satisfactory academic standing is crucial for eligibility and future opportunities. Balancing academic responsibilities with athletic commitments instills discipline and prepares individuals for long-term success.

Tip 7: Respect for Officials and Opponents: Demonstrating sportsmanship and respecting the authority of referees fosters a positive environment. Treating opponents with courtesy and fairness reflects maturity and integrity.

Adherence to these principles contributes significantly to athletic and personal development within the context of competitive basketball. These tips help build a foundation for individual growth and team success.

4. Community Engagement

4. Community Engagement, Basketball School

Community engagement plays a vital role in the landscape of Duluth high school basketball, fostering a strong connection between the sport and the city’s residents. Games become community events, drawing local businesses, families, and alumni together. This engagement creates a supportive environment for student-athletes, strengthens school spirit, and contributes to the overall vibrancy of the city.

  • Local Business Support

    Local businesses often sponsor teams, providing financial resources for uniforms, equipment, and travel expenses. This support demonstrates a commitment to youth development and strengthens the link between the business community and local schools. Pizza Luce’s sponsorship of youth sports programs, for example, provides tangible benefits to teams and reinforces the company’s connection to the community. This symbiotic relationship benefits both the businesses and the basketball programs.

  • Family Involvement

    Families of players are deeply involved in Duluth high school basketball, attending games, organizing fundraising events, and providing transportation to practices and away games. This involvement creates a supportive network for the athletes and fosters a sense of community among families. The presence of parents, siblings, and extended family members at games creates a positive and encouraging atmosphere for the players. The annual Denfeld Booster Club pancake breakfast, for example, is a community event that raises funds and builds camaraderie among families.
